Electronic Stabilization
Control (ESC)
Description
ESC helps to improve road holding and vehicle
dynamics to help reduce the probability of sk id
d ing and loss of veh icle control.
It works only
when the engine is runn ing . ESC detects certain
d ifficult driving situations, including when the ve
h icle is beginn ing to sp in (yaw) out of control and
he lps you to ge t the vehicle back u nder cont rol by
selectively braking the wheels, and/or reducing
engine power and providing steering assistance
to help hold the vehicle on the driver's intended
course. The indicator light
liJ in the instrument
cluster blinks when ESC is taking action to help
you control the veh icle.
ESC has limitations. It is important to remember
that ESC cannot overcome the laws of physics. It
will not always be able to help out under all con
d itions you may come up against. For example,
ESC may not always be able to help you master
situations where there is a sudden change in the
coefficient of friction of the road surface. Whe n
there is a section of d ry road that is s uddenly cov
ered wi th wa ter, s lush or snow, ESC cannot per
form the same way it wou ld on the d ry surface . If
the vehicle hydroplanes (rides on a cushion of wa
ter instead of the road surface), ESC wi ll not be
ab le to he lp you steer the veh icle because contact
with the pavement has been i nterrupted and the
ve hicle cannot be braked or steered. Dur ing fast
cornering, particula rly on w inding roads, ESC
cannot a lways deal as effect ively with d iff icu lt
d riving situat ions than at lower speeds. When
towing a trailer, ESC is not able to he lp yo u regain
con trol as it wou ld if yo u were not towing a trail
er .
A lways adjust you r speed and dr iving style to
road, traffic and weather conditions. ESC cannot
override the vehicle's physical limi ts, increase the
170
available traction, or keep a vehicle on the road if
road departure is a result of driver inattention .
Instead, ESC improves the possibility of keeping
the ve hicle under control and on the road dur ing
extreme maneuvers by using the dr iver's steering
i nputs to help keep the vehicle going in the in
tended direction. If you are traveling at a speed
that causes you to run off the road before ESC
can p rov ide any assistance, you may not expe ri
ence the benefi ts of ESC.

The following system s are integrated in the ESC:
Anti- lock braking s ystem (ABS )
ABS prevents the wheels from locki ng up when
braking. The vehicle ca n still be steered even dur
i ng hard braki ng . Apply steady pressure to the
brake pedal. Do not pump t he pedal. A pu lsing in
t h e b ra ke peda l ind icates that the system is he lp
i ng yo u to b ra ke the vehicle.
Brake assist system
The brake ass ist system can decrease brak ing dis
ta nce. It increases braking power when the d river
presses the bra ke peda l quickly in emergency sit
u at ions. You must press and hold t he b ra ke peda l
u nt il t he s ituation is ove r. In vehicles with adap
tive cru ise contro l*, the bra ke assist system is
more sensitive if the distance detected to the ve
hicle ahead is too sma ll.
Anti-slip regulation (ASR )
ASR reduces eng ine power when the d rive wheels
begin to spi n and adap ts the force to the ro ad
cond it ions . This makes it eas ie r to start, acce le r
ate and drive up hills.
Electronic differential lock (EDL)
The EDL bra kes whee ls that a re spinn ing and
t ransfers the dr ive power to the othe r drive wheel
o r whee ls if the ve hicle is equippe d wi th a ll-wheel
drive*. T his function is not available at higher
speeds .
M N
0 loo
rl I.O
"' N
"' rl
In extreme cases, EDL a utomatica lly switches off
to help keep the brake on the braked whee l from
overheating. EDL w ill switch on again automati
cally when conditions have returned to normal.
Steering re commendat ion
The ESC helps to stabilize the ve hicle by chang ing
the steering torque.
I n vehicles with dynamic steeri ng*, ESC also
h e lps to stabilize the steering in critical s itua
tions .
Electronic interaxle differential lock* /
sel ectiv e wheel torque control*
The electron ic in teraxle d iffe ren tial lock (front
wheel drive) or the selective wheel torq ue contro l
(all wheel drive) operates when driving through
curves. The front whee l on the ins ide of the cu rve
or both whee ls on the inside of the curve are
braked selectively as needed. Thi s allows more
precise driving in curves. The applicable system
may not activate when driving in wet or snowy
conditions .

Braking
What affects broking efficiency?
New brake pads
During the first 250 miles (400 km), new brake
pads do not possess their full braking effect, they
have to be "broken in" first¢,&. . You can com
pensate for this slightly reduced braking power
by pushing harder on the brake pedal. Avoid
heavy braking loads during the break-in period.
Operating conditions and driving habits
The brakes on today's automobiles are still sub
ject to wear, depending largely on operating con
ditions and driving habits~,&. . On vehicles that
are either driven most ly in stop-and -go city traf
fic or are driven hard, the brake pads should be
checked by your authorized Audi dealer more of
ten than specified in the
Warranty & Mainte
nance booklet .
Failure to have your brake pads
i nspected can result in reduced brake perform
ance .
On steep slopes, you should use the braking ef
fect of the engine . This way, you prevent unnec
essary wear on the brake system. If you must use
your brakes, do not hold the brakes down contin
uously. Pump the brakes at intervals.
Operating noise
Noises may occur when braking depending on the
speed, braking force and outside conditions such
as temperature and humidity.
Effect of water and road salt
In certain situat ions, for example after driving
through water, in heavy ra in, after overn ight con
densat ion or after washing your car, the braking
effect can be reduced by moisture or ice on the
brake rotors and brake pads. The brakes must be
dried first with a few carefu l brake applications.
At higher speeds and with the w indshie ld w ipers
turned on, the brake pads press against the brake
rotors for a short amount of time. This occurs at
regular intervals without the driver noticing and
provides for better brake response time under
wet conditions.
The effectiveness of the brakes can be reduced
when the vehicle is driven on a salt-covered road
and the brakes are not used. Likewise, you clean
off accumulated salt coating from brake discs
and pads with a few cautious applications of the
brake ¢.& .
Corrosion
There may be a tendency for dirt to build up on
the brake pads and corros ion to form on the discs
if the car is not driven regularly or only for short
tr ips with little use of the brakes.
If the brakes are not used frequently, or if corro
sion has formed on the discs, it is advisab le to
clean off the pads and discs by braking firmly a
few t imes from a moderately high speed¢.&.
Faults in the brake system
If you should notice a sudden increase in brake
pedal trave l, then one of the two brake circuits
may have failed
c:> .& .
Low brake fluid level
Malfunctions can occur in the brake system if the
brake fluid level is too low. The brake fluid leve l is
~ monitored e lectronically.

Energy management
Starting ability is optimized
Energy management controls the distribution of
electrical energy and thus optimizes the availa
bility of electrical energy for starting the engine.
If a vehicle with a conventional energy system is
not driven for a long pe riod of time, the battery
is discharged by idling current consumers (e.g.
i mmobil izer). In certain circumstances it can re
su lt in there being insufficient energy available to
start the engine.
Intelligent energy management in your vehicle
hand les the distribution of electrical energy.
Starting ability is markedly improved and the life
of the battery is extended.
Basically, energy management consists of
bat
tery diagnosis , idling current management
and
dynamic energy management.
Battery diagnosis
Battery diagnosis continuously determines the
state of the battery . Sensors determine battery
vo lta ge, battery current and battery tempera
tu re. This determines the current state of charge
and the power of the battery.
Idling current management
Idling current management reduces energy con
sumption whi le the vehicle is standing. With the
ignition switched off, it contro ls the energy sup
ply to the various electrical components. Data
from battery diagnosis is considered.
Depending on the battery's state of charge, indi
vidual consumers are gradually turned off to pre
vent excessive discharge of the battery and thus
maintain starting capability .
Dynamic energy management
While the vehicle is being driven, dynamic energy
management distr ibutes the energy generated ..,.
175
Smart Technology
according to the needs of the individual compo
nents. It regulates consumption, so that more
electrical energy is not being used than is being
generated and ensures an opt imal state of
charge for the battery.

What you should know
The highest priority is given to maintaining start
ing capability.
The battery is severely taxed in short-distance
driving, in city traffic and during the cold time of
year. Abundant electrica l energy is requ ired, but
only a little is generated. It is also critical if the
engine is not running and electrical components
are turned on. In th is instance energy is being
consumed but none is being generated.
It is in precisely these situations that you will no
tice energy management actively regulating the
d istr ibut ion of energy.
Vehicle stands for an extended period
If you do not drive your vehicle over a period of
several days or weeks, e lectrical components are
gradually cut back or switched
off. This reduces
energy consumption and maintains starting ca pability over a longer period . Some of the con
ven ience funct ions may not operate, such as the
interior lights or the powe r seat adjustment. The
conven ience functions w ill be available again
when yo u sw itch on the ignition and start the en
gine.
With the engine turned off
I f you listen to the radio, for example, with the
engine turned
off or use other MMI functions,
the battery is being discha rged .
If starting capability is jeopardized due to energy
consumption, a message appears in the MMI dis
p la y. The message indicates that the system will
176
be switched off automatically in a moment . If
you wish to continue using the functions, you have to start the eng ine.
With the engine running
Althoug h elec trical energy is generated when the
vehicle is being driven, the battery can become
discharged . This happens mostly when litt le en
ergy is being generated and a great dea l con
sumed and the battery's state of charge is not
optimal.
To bring the energy ba lance back into equilibri
u m, consumers which require especially large
amounts of energy are temporar ily cut back or
switched
off. Heating systems in part icular re
quire a great deal of energy. If you notice, for ex
ample, that the heated seats* or the heated rear
window a re not heating, they have been tempo
rarily cut back or switched
off. These systems w ill
be ava ilable again as soon as the energy ba lance
has been restored.
You will also notice that engine idle speed has
been increased slightly . Thi s is normal and not a
cause for concern. By incr easing eng ine idle
speed the additional energy required is generated
and the battery is cha rged.
